

Cloud based image sharing
| Headquarter | 2127 Brickell Avenue, Suite 1902 Miami, FL United States of America |
|---|---|
| Website | www.itmd.net |
| Founding Date | 2010 |
| Tel | (888) 778-2552 |
| Company Status | Private |

No Recent Jobs found for itMD on Comparably
Mark that you are interested and we will alert you when there are new positions available listed on Comparably

What is itMD address?
itMD location is at 2127 Brickell Avenue, Suite 1902
Who are itMD competitors?
itMD main competitors are lifeIMAGE